Trailer Surge Brake Actuator Option For 3-1/2 Inch Wide Trailer Frame  

Question:

I have a need for a trailer brake coupler with break actuator. It needs to accept a 2 inch ball. Here is my problem. It has to go on a 3 1/2 inch frame.

0

Expert Reply:

Almost all trailer brake actuators are designed for 3 inch wide trailer frames, the only option would be to weld a coupler on top of your 3-1/2 inch frame. The issue with this for you is that the options for those only accept a 2-5/16 inch hitch ball, so if it all possible you would need to switch to that, with either the 1 inch diameter shank 2-5/16" Hitch Ball # C40005 or 1-1/4 inch diameter shank 2-5/16" Hitch Ball # C40030.

If you can go to the 2-5/16 inch hitch ball, then you can weld one of the Titan couplers onto the top of your frame, with the right option depending on if you have drum brakes or disc brakes:

- Drum Brakes: Titan Brake Actuator # T1607500

- Disc Brakes: Titan Brake Actuator # T4749600
